Mesa (master): mesa/glthread: add custom marshalling for ClearBufferfv()

2017-03-24 Thread Timothy Arceri
Module: Mesa Branch: master Commit: 425671f616cc85899535cb84abd7406a9380565e UR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=425671f616cc85899535cb84abd7406a9380565e Author: Timothy Arceri Date: Fri Mar 24 17:46:20 2017 +1100 mesa/glthread: add custom marshalling for ClearBufferfv()

Mesa (master): util/disk_cache: don't deadlock on premature EOF

2017-03-24 Thread Timothy Arceri
Module: Mesa Branch: master Commit: b9e92334f79bff2497fd718d49fe7c53b5f2074c UR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=b9e92334f79bff2497fd718d49fe7c53b5f2074c Author: Grazvydas Ignotas Date: Sat Mar 25 01:58:42 2017 +0200 util/disk_cache: don't deadlock on premature EOF If we

Mesa (master): genxml: Add 3DSTATE_DEPTH_BUFFER to gen5.xml

2017-03-24 Thread Chad Versace
Module: Mesa Branch: master Commit: 741432616436d981eb75ebf8b0da8ae5ebbf48d8 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=741432616436d981eb75ebf8b0da8ae5ebbf48d8 Author: Chad Versace Date: Tue Mar 21 14:41:50 2017 -0700 genxml: Add 3DSTATE_DEPTH_BUFFER to gen5.xml isl will use t

Mesa (master): tests/cache_test: mark arguments const

2017-03-24 Thread Timothy Arceri
Module: Mesa Branch: master Commit: 7d8ee4b4d006f0612a5e5f9a416e2e6e853684e6 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=7d8ee4b4d006f0612a5e5f9a416e2e6e853684e6 Author: Grazvydas Ignotas Date: Sat Mar 25 00:56:51 2017 +0200 tests/cache_test: mark arguments const While at it, al

Mesa (master): freedreno: free compiler when screen is destroyed

2017-03-24 Thread Rob Clark
Module: Mesa Branch: master Commit: d87ef8f77c4014902ef05b5caafc66cb36ee56f0 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=d87ef8f77c4014902ef05b5caafc66cb36ee56f0 Author: Rob Clark Date: Tue Mar 21 11:35:40 2017 -0400 freedreno: free compiler when screen is destroyed Drop ir3_com

Mesa (master): genxml: Rename two MCS fields to Auxiliary Surface on gen7

2017-03-24 Thread Jason Ekstrand
Module: Mesa Branch: master Commit: a6df637d269e2aa2a314451ee64bdb7b026e0832 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=a6df637d269e2aa2a314451ee64bdb7b026e0832 Author: Jason Ekstrand Date: Fri Mar 24 13:50:34 2017 -0700 genxml: Rename two MCS fields to Auxiliary Surface on gen7

Mesa (master): genxml/gen6: Remove a couple of bogus values

2017-03-24 Thread Jason Ekstrand
Module: Mesa Branch: master Commit: c2af555d6ed9493cfa25450cfb94223138a5c302 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=c2af555d6ed9493cfa25450cfb94223138a5c302 Author: Jason Ekstrand Date: Fri Mar 24 14:10:23 2017 -0700 genxml/gen6: Remove a couple of bogus values Reviewed-by:

Mesa (master): genxml/gen8: Remove BLACK_LEVEL_CORRECTION_STATE

2017-03-24 Thread Jason Ekstrand
Module: Mesa Branch: master Commit: ec27402a8f7bbc20c95726667ff0c53cf69b921c UR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=ec27402a8f7bbc20c95726667ff0c53cf69b921c Author: Jason Ekstrand Date: Fri Mar 24 13:52:18 2017 -0700 genxml/gen8: Remove BLACK_LEVEL_CORRECTION_STATE We've ne

Mesa (master): genxml: Whitespace fixes

2017-03-24 Thread Jason Ekstrand
Module: Mesa Branch: master Commit: e6621746dc71dfa618c0e2518cd0591a13a6c994 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=e6621746dc71dfa618c0e2518cd0591a13a6c994 Author: Jason Ekstrand Date: Fri Mar 24 14:26:20 2017 -0700 genxml: Whitespace fixes Some field names had extra space

Mesa (master): genxml: Replace "[N]" with "N"

2017-03-24 Thread Jason Ekstrand
Module: Mesa Branch: master Commit: 34c3f6a27f70d9a45c754830de7cbe025d172487 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=34c3f6a27f70d9a45c754830de7cbe025d172487 Author: Jason Ekstrand Date: Fri Mar 24 14:25:57 2017 -0700 genxml: Replace "[N]" with "N" Reviewed-by: Chad Versace

Mesa (master): freedreno: fix memory leak

2017-03-24 Thread Rob Clark
Module: Mesa Branch: master Commit: c03f6f12bbe6fb491c9362b3fd5d39b9f4fd05fd UR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=c03f6f12bbe6fb491c9362b3fd5d39b9f4fd05fd Author: Rob Clark Date: Fri Mar 24 17:03:05 2017 -0400 freedreno: fix memory leak Otherwise blitter would still hold

Mesa (master): genxml: Define GENXML_XML_FILES in Makefile.sources

2017-03-24 Thread Chad Versace
Module: Mesa Branch: master Commit: c7c6c53adb2babfe992636bebbd430f88a5b3ed6 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=c7c6c53adb2babfe992636bebbd430f88a5b3ed6 Author: Chad Versace Date: Wed Mar 22 15:49:39 2017 -0700 genxml: Define GENXML_XML_FILES in Makefile.sources The fut

Mesa (master): genxml: Fix gen_zipped_file.py dependency

2017-03-24 Thread Chad Versace
Module: Mesa Branch: master Commit: b3f81e06d453d09533d7a25defd9a677d8159671 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=b3f81e06d453d09533d7a25defd9a677d8159671 Author: Chad Versace Date: Wed Mar 22 15:59:02 2017 -0700 genxml: Fix gen_zipped_file.py dependency The gen*_xml.h fi

Mesa (master): clover: use pipe_resource references

2017-03-24 Thread Jan Vesely
Module: Mesa Branch: master Commit: 14b543bdc94df06897f98057c40df84b16f2e944 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=14b543bdc94df06897f98057c40df84b16f2e944 Author: Jan Vesely Date: Wed Mar 1 19:45:03 2017 -0500 clover: use pipe_resource references v2: buffers are created

Mesa (master): i965: Remove pointless NULL check from Gen6 primitive counting code.

2017-03-24 Thread Kenneth Graunke
Module: Mesa Branch: master Commit: 652d521408f4d680d17d6f36c78594bedee8c91e UR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=652d521408f4d680d17d6f36c78594bedee8c91e Author: Kenneth Graunke Date: Thu Mar 16 17:20:10 2017 -0700 i965: Remove pointless NULL check from Gen6 primitive cou

Mesa (master): i965: Fix symbolic size of next_offset[] array.

2017-03-24 Thread Kenneth Graunke
Module: Mesa Branch: master Commit: 0a60ff4d8c187cf04f34441ccc1e3ed3b89bc982 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=0a60ff4d8c187cf04f34441ccc1e3ed3b89bc982 Author: Kenneth Graunke Date: Tue Feb 28 17:04:00 2017 -0800 i965: Fix symbolic size of next_offset[] array. It's ind

Mesa (master): radeonsi: don't hang on shader compile failure

2017-03-24 Thread Marek Olšák
Module: Mesa Branch: master Commit: 518d8341627ac80f8757fd09cc3cd5c2884f58e0 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=518d8341627ac80f8757fd09cc3cd5c2884f58e0 Author: Marek Olšák Date: Fri Mar 24 00:17:23 2017 +0100 radeonsi: don't hang on shader compile failure Cc: 17.0 Rev

Mesa (master): radeonsi: don't crash on compute shader compile failure

2017-03-24 Thread Marek Olšák
Module: Mesa Branch: master Commit: 61926733f979dc397e9011878e478fcb75aaa7cb UR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=61926733f979dc397e9011878e478fcb75aaa7cb Author: Marek Olšák Date: Fri Mar 24 00:38:15 2017 +0100 radeonsi: don't crash on compute shader compile failure Revi

Mesa (master): radeonsi: fix dvec[34] attributes sourced from current attribute state

2017-03-24 Thread Nicolai Hähnle
Module: Mesa Branch: master Commit: eebd0cd56041f380aa0dc3ba88131ddf7cc54e2c UR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=eebd0cd56041f380aa0dc3ba88131ddf7cc54e2c Author: Nicolai Hähnle Date: Thu Mar 23 17:54:43 2017 +0100 radeonsi: fix dvec[34] attributes sourced from current att

Mesa (master): anv: automake: ensure that the destination directory is created

2017-03-24 Thread Emil Velikov
Module: Mesa Branch: master Commit: 15603055fb36a630cf3023219e9dd5c4a49c0596 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=15603055fb36a630cf3023219e9dd5c4a49c0596 Author: Emil Velikov Date: Thu Mar 23 18:27:29 2017 + anv: automake: ensure that the destination directory is crea

Mesa (master): glsl_to_tgsi: don' t rely on glsl types when visiting tex instructions

2017-03-24 Thread Samuel Pitoiset
Module: Mesa Branch: master Commit: 43f5a2c915e9f0fb7ac048964a3b55909146f8cd UR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=43f5a2c915e9f0fb7ac048964a3b55909146f8cd Author: Samuel Pitoiset Date: Thu Mar 23 20:17:50 2017 +0100 glsl_to_tgsi: don't rely on glsl types when visiting tex

Mesa (master): anv/query: handle out of host memory without crashing in compute_query_result()

2017-03-24 Thread Iago Toral Quiroga
Module: Mesa Branch: master Commit: 129fd5813190909ad0ce7086e969b69c4807f21e UR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=129fd5813190909ad0ce7086e969b69c4807f21e Author: Iago Toral Quiroga Date: Wed Mar 22 10:15:59 2017 +0100 anv/query: handle out of host memory without crashing

Mesa (master): nir/lower_wpos_center: support adding sample position to fragment coordinate

2017-03-24 Thread Iago Toral Quiroga
Module: Mesa Branch: master Commit: 023ea3772dfcd81e6a5822a1812ff991d68cccd8 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=023ea3772dfcd81e6a5822a1812ff991d68cccd8 Author: Iago Toral Quiroga Date: Thu Mar 23 11:54:16 2017 +0100 nir/lower_wpos_center: support adding sample position

Mesa (master): anv/device: return VK_ERROR_DEVICE_LOST for errors during queue submissions

2017-03-24 Thread Iago Toral Quiroga
Module: Mesa Branch: master Commit: 70194c9f1ab56f1ebe8f69cc4631df6e960e62ae UR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=70194c9f1ab56f1ebe8f69cc4631df6e960e62ae Author: Iago Toral Quiroga Date: Wed Mar 22 08:35:39 2017 +0100 anv/device: return VK_ERROR_DEVICE_LOST for errors dur

Mesa (master): anv/pipeline: make FragCoord include sample positions when sample shading

2017-03-24 Thread Iago Toral Quiroga
Module: Mesa Branch: master Commit: ddb2bb3ed4c6ebff38be5acb0566894eec0c66ae UR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=ddb2bb3ed4c6ebff38be5acb0566894eec0c66ae Author: Iago Toral Quiroga Date: Thu Mar 23 11:56:06 2017 +0100 anv/pipeline: make FragCoord include sample positions

Mesa (master): anv: return VK_ERROR_DEVICE_LOST immeditely when device is known to be lost

2017-03-24 Thread Iago Toral Quiroga
Module: Mesa Branch: master Commit: 4da1832c00ab93cbf90b14501840dd698565a869 UR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=4da1832c00ab93cbf90b14501840dd698565a869 Author: Iago Toral Quiroga Date: Wed Mar 22 09:18:56 2017 +0100 anv: return VK_ERROR_DEVICE_LOST immeditely when devic

Mesa (master): anv/device: keep track of 'device lost' state

2017-03-24 Thread Iago Toral Quiroga
Module: Mesa Branch: master Commit: 50c8d2c1f71944688ebf753af3866981a07c4e9c URL: http://cgit.freedesktop.org/mesa/mesa/commit/?id=50c8d2c1f71944688ebf753af3866981a07c4e9c Author: Iago Toral Quiroga Date: Wed Mar 22 08:46:04 2017 +0100 anv/device: keep track of 'device lost' state The Vul